What qualifications does Dyslexia tutoring require?

In the context of dyslexia tutoring, it is essential that tutors are well-versed in specialized educational strategies tailored to address the unique learning needs of students with dyslexia. State certified teachers, often possessing a deeper understanding of educational standards and learning disabilities, are typically the most qualified to provide this form of tutoring. They usually have specific training in structured literacy programs that are evidence-based and designed to help students with dyslexia. Additionally, certifications in special education or training in approaches such as Orton-Gillingham or Wilson Reading System can further enhance a tutor's effectiveness in supporting students with dyslexia.

What requirements should I have for a Dyslexia tutor in Sterling Heights, MI?

When seeking a dyslexia tutor in Sterling Heights, MI, it's important to look for someone who is specifically trained in teaching students with learning disabilities, ideally with a focus on dyslexia. They should have a solid understanding of structured literacy approaches, such as Orton-Gillingham or Wilson Reading System, which are evidence-based methods proven effective for dyslexia. Additionally, verify that the tutor has relevant certifications or qualifications in special education, particularly in methods designed for dyslexia intervention. Experience working with students of similar age as the learner is also crucial. Lastly, ensure they are patient, adaptable, and capable of creating a supportive learning environment that fosters confidence and progress.

How effective is Dyslexia online tutoring for students?

Online tutoring for dyslexia can be highly effective, especially when tailored to the individual needs of the student. It offers flexibility and access to specialized tutors who are trained in dyslexia-friendly teaching methods, such as structured literacy, which emphasizes phonics and multisensory learning. The digital format can also incorporate interactive tools and resources that engage students and support their learning needs. However, the success of online tutoring largely depends on the consistency of sessions, the expertise of the tutor, and the active involvement of parents or guardians in supporting the learner's progress.
